Tantakles was already adept at horseback riding, running in circles, throw spearing a target. Praelius was no satisfied with so few horses.

"I want more."

GeneralTantakles glanced to his king. "We'll set off tomorrow."

"I want enough for my army."

"That would be impractical my king."

"Why?"

"If you did that, then an army of 1,000 would have 2,000 mouths to feed. On top of that, you can't even fight from horseback with a sword or spear."

"You're fighting with a spear right now."

Tantakles dismounted the horse, letting another man ride it. Picking up a club leaning on the wall, he reared up as if to attack. The man rode the horse to the wall, turned it around, and trotted to the general. As the horse passed him, he swung, knocking the rider from his steed.

"You see," Tantakles turned to Praelius,"A rider has trouble staying on, and it doesn't help that people are trying to kill him. I've been working on a different idea: skirmishing. The cavalry ride up to the enemy, throw rocks and spear at them, and retreat, enticing the enemy into following. Either they follow into a trap or they exhaust themselves chasing the horses; in which case infantry move in and finish them off. You see my king, we require a variety of soldiers in order to triumph."

Tantakles climbed back onto the horse, and continued his practice.

The Astartans have discovered spear throwing, and may now construct javelin cavalry.
